1
resposta

Erro na instalaçao do vsftpd através do comando dpkg no terminal.

Estou tentando instalar o programa através do comando dpkg e aparece esta mensagem de erro: (utilizo VirtualBox Ubuntu 64bits)

Errors were encountered while processing:

#Já tentei executar o comando sudo apt-get -f install antes de instalar o pacote.

#Já tentei executar os comandos sudo apt-get update --fix-missing ou sudo apt-get update --fix-broken.

#Já tentei instalar pelo dpkg usando a flag --force-overwrite depois da flag -i.

#Já limpei o cache.

#Já removi, ja tentei instalar de novo e até o momento o mesmo erro aparece.

OBS: tentei primeiramente via apt e funcionou normalmente.

1 resposta

Olá, Arthur. Tudo bem?

A ordem correta de execução dos comandos é primeiro executar a instalação com o dpkg e depois o apt install -f. Pelo que você disse acima, você tentou executar o segundo comando antes, então ele não consegue resolver as dependências, pois o dpkg se encarrega de fazer apenas a instalação no seu sistema, mas o gerenciamento de dependências é feito pelo apt. Então só após tentar instalar o pacote é que o apt pode ser usado para tentar corrigir o problema de dependências.

No entanto, se a distribuição que você usa já não oferecer aquelas dependências por padrão nos seus repositórios pelo fato de o suporte àquela versão da dependência ter terminado, aí não tem como o apt resolver sozinho.

Espero ter ajudado. Bons estudos!

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software